CBD Softgels: easy consumption, consistent dosing, discreet

CBD softgels provide a convenient and straightforward method for incorporating cannabidiol into your daily routine. With pre-measured doses, they ensure consistent intake, enhancing the effectiveness of your wellness regimen. Their discreet design allows for easy consumption in various settings, making them an ideal choice for those seeking a subtle way to enjoy the benefits of CBD.

How do CBD softgels provide easy consumption?

CBD softgels offer an easy way to consume cannabidiol, making it simple to incorporate into daily routines. Their pre-measured doses ensure consistent intake, while their discreet nature allows for use in various settings without drawing attention.

Convenient dosage form

CBD softgels come in a standardized dosage form, typically ranging from 10 mg to 50 mg of CBD per softgel. This convenience eliminates the need for measuring or guessing dosages, making it easier to track intake over time. Users can select a product that aligns with their desired effects and adjust as needed.

For those new to CBD, starting with a lower dosage and gradually increasing it can help find the optimal amount. Many brands provide dosage guidelines to assist users in determining the right starting point based on individual needs.

Simple to swallow

The smooth, gelatinous texture of CBD softgels makes them easy to swallow for most individuals. Unlike some other forms of CBD, such as oils or tinctures, softgels do not require any special techniques for consumption. This simplicity is particularly beneficial for those who may have difficulty swallowing pills.

For added ease, drinking water or another beverage while taking a softgel can help facilitate swallowing. If someone struggles with larger pills, they can look for smaller softgel options available on the market.

No preparation required

CBD softgels require no preparation, making them a hassle-free option for users. Unlike edibles or tinctures, which may need measuring or mixing, softgels can be taken directly from the bottle. This feature is especially advantageous for those with busy lifestyles or who travel frequently.

Simply store the softgels in a cool, dry place, and they are ready to use whenever needed. This level of convenience allows users to maintain their CBD regimen without the complications associated with other consumption methods.

What are the benefits of consistent dosing with CBD softgels?

Consistent dosing with CBD softgels ensures that users receive a reliable amount of CBD with each serving, which can enhance the overall effectiveness of their wellness routine. This predictability allows individuals to manage their intake more effectively, leading to better outcomes and a more controlled experience.

Accurate dosage per serving

Each CBD softgel typically contains a predetermined amount of CBD, making it easy to know exactly how much you are consuming. This accuracy is crucial for users who are looking to achieve specific therapeutic effects, as it eliminates the guesswork often associated with other forms of CBD consumption.

For example, if a softgel contains 25 mg of CBD, users can confidently take one or more softgels to meet their desired dosage without uncertainty. This level of precision is particularly beneficial for those new to CBD or those managing specific health conditions.

Predictable effects

With consistent dosing, users can expect similar effects each time they take a CBD softgel. This predictability is important for individuals who rely on CBD for managing anxiety, pain, or sleep issues, as it allows them to plan their day around the anticipated benefits.

For instance, if a user finds that 50 mg of CBD helps alleviate their anxiety, they can replicate that experience by consistently taking the same dosage. This reliability can lead to greater confidence in using CBD as part of a daily routine.

Reduced risk of overconsumption

Consistent dosing with CBD softgels significantly lowers the risk of overconsumption compared to other methods, such as oils or edibles, where measuring can be less precise. By knowing the exact amount of CBD in each softgel, users can avoid accidentally taking too much.

For example, if a user is aware that their softgel contains 10 mg of CBD, they can easily track their intake and avoid exceeding their desired daily limit. This control is especially important for those who may be sensitive to higher doses of CBD, ensuring a safer and more effective experience.

Why are CBD softgels considered discreet?

CBD softgels are considered discreet due to their compact size, lack of strong odors, and ease of consumption in public settings. This makes them an ideal choice for individuals seeking a convenient way to incorporate CBD into their daily routine without drawing attention.

Compact and portable

CBD softgels are small and easy to carry, making them perfect for on-the-go use. They can easily fit into a purse, pocket, or travel bag, allowing users to take them anywhere without hassle. This portability is especially beneficial for those who travel frequently or have busy lifestyles.

Many brands offer softgels in various bottle sizes, ranging from small containers with a few doses to larger ones with multiple servings. This variety allows users to choose the option that best suits their needs, whether for daily use or occasional travel.

No strong odor

One of the advantages of CBD softgels is that they do not emit a strong smell, unlike some other forms of CBD, such as oils or flower. This lack of odor makes it easier to consume them discreetly in public places without attracting unwanted attention.

For individuals who are sensitive to smells or prefer a more subtle approach to CBD consumption, softgels provide an ideal solution. They can be taken without the concern of lingering scents that might be associated with other consumption methods.

Easy to take in public

Taking CBD softgels in public is straightforward and unobtrusive. Users can simply swallow a softgel with water, similar to taking a regular vitamin or supplement, which minimizes any potential awkwardness. This ease of use encourages consistent dosing without the need for elaborate preparation.

For those who may feel self-conscious about consuming CBD, softgels offer a familiar and socially acceptable method. This can help users feel more comfortable integrating CBD into their daily lives, regardless of their surroundings.

What should you look for when choosing CBD softgels?

When selecting CBD softgels, prioritize quality, transparency, and your personal needs. Look for products that provide clear information on their ingredients, sourcing, and testing to ensure a safe and effective experience.

Third-party lab testing

Third-party lab testing is crucial for verifying the quality and potency of CBD softgels. Reputable brands will provide lab results that confirm the cannabinoid content and check for contaminants like pesticides or heavy metals.

Always request or look for a Certificate of Analysis (COA) from a recognized lab. This document should be easily accessible on the brand’s website or upon request, ensuring transparency and trustworthiness.

Full-spectrum vs. isolate

When choosing between full-spectrum and isolate CBD softgels, consider the desired effects. Full-spectrum products contain a range of cannabinoids, terpenes, and other beneficial compounds, which may enhance the therapeutic effects through the entourage effect.

In contrast, CBD isolate contains only pure CBD, making it a suitable option for those who want to avoid THC entirely. Evaluate your preferences and any legal restrictions in your area regarding THC content before making a decision.

Brand reputation

Brand reputation plays a significant role in selecting CBD softgels. Research customer reviews, testimonials, and any awards or certifications the brand may have received. A well-regarded brand is more likely to offer high-quality products.

Additionally, check for transparency in sourcing and manufacturing practices. Brands that openly share their processes and ingredient origins tend to prioritize quality and safety, which is essential for a positive CBD experience.

How do CBD softgels compare to other CBD products?

CBD softgels offer a unique combination of easy consumption, consistent dosing, and discreet use, setting them apart from other CBD products. They provide a convenient option for those seeking a reliable way to incorporate CBD into their routine without the mess or uncertainty of other forms.

Versus CBD oils

CBD oils are typically taken sublingually, allowing for quick absorption, but they require precise measuring and can be less convenient to use on the go. In contrast, CBD softgels come pre-measured, ensuring consistent dosing with each capsule. This makes softgels a better choice for individuals who prefer simplicity and portability.

Additionally, the taste of CBD oils can be off-putting for some users, whereas softgels are tasteless and easy to swallow, enhancing the overall experience for those who dislike the flavor of oils.

Versus CBD gummies

CBD gummies are a popular choice for their enjoyable taste and ease of consumption, but they often contain added sugars and calories that some users may want to avoid. Softgels, on the other hand, provide a calorie-controlled option without any added ingredients, making them a more straightforward choice for health-conscious consumers.

While gummies can take longer to digest and may lead to delayed effects, softgels typically offer faster onset due to their gelatin coating, which dissolves quickly in the stomach. This can be particularly beneficial for users seeking immediate relief.

Versus CBD capsules

CBD capsules are similar to softgels in that they both provide pre-measured doses, but softgels often have a liquid CBD extract inside, which may enhance bioavailability compared to the powdered form found in some capsules. This means that softgels may deliver effects more efficiently.

Moreover, softgels are generally easier to swallow than larger capsules, making them a more appealing option for individuals who have difficulty with traditional pills. Users should consider their personal preferences and needs when choosing between these two forms.

What are the potential side effects of CBD softgels?

CBD softgels can cause a range of side effects, although many users tolerate them well. Common side effects include mild gastrointestinal discomfort, fatigue, and potential interactions with other medications.

Mild gastrointestinal discomfort

Some users may experience mild gastrointestinal discomfort when taking CBD softgels. This can manifest as nausea, diarrhea, or an upset stomach. To minimize these effects, consider starting with a lower dose and gradually increasing it.

Taking CBD softgels with food may also help reduce the likelihood of gastrointestinal issues. If discomfort persists, consult a healthcare professional for advice tailored to your situation.

Fatigue or drowsiness

Fatigue or drowsiness is another potential side effect of CBD softgels. While many people find CBD to be calming, it can lead to feelings of sleepiness in some users. If you are new to CBD, it’s wise to avoid activities that require full alertness, such as driving, until you know how it affects you.

To manage drowsiness, consider taking CBD softgels in the evening or before bedtime. Adjusting the dosage may also help in finding a balance that works for you.

Drug interactions

CBD softgels can interact with certain medications, affecting their efficacy or increasing side effects. Drugs that come with a grapefruit warning, such as some statins and blood thinners, may have similar interactions with CBD. Always consult your healthcare provider before starting CBD if you are on other medications.

Monitoring for any unusual symptoms after starting CBD is crucial, especially if you are taking multiple medications. Keeping a list of all your medications can help your healthcare provider assess potential interactions effectively.
